The Ribeira and the Age of Discoveries: a strategic port

The period of Portuguese discoveries had a profound impact on the history of the stream. Its strategic location in the Douro estuary has made it a crucial port for maritime trade, making it easier to start and arrive from exploratory and commercial expeditions to Africa, Asia and the Americas. The intense port activity generated a significant increase in the population and the wealth of the region.

The flow of goods and people from different parts of the world has enriched the culture and diversity of the stream, leaving lasting marks on their identity. The influence of different cultures and traditions contributed to the formation of a cosmopolitan and dynamic society.

The floods in the history of Ribeira: challenges and adaptations

The floods of the Douro River profoundly marked the history of the stream. Over the centuries, the region has suffered numerous floods, which have caused significant damage to infrastructure and the population. These natural catastrophes forced the implementation of protective measures and the adaptation of buildings to the conditions of the river.

The construction of protection walls, the rise of the ground level and the improvement of the drainage systems were some of the strategies used to mitigate the effects of the floods. The experience accumulated over the centuries allowed the development of more resistant and effective construction techniques.
